The theme for the 2011 Seeley Conference is “Floriculture’s Biggest Opportunity: Creating Consumer MindShare.” Scheduled for June 26-29 at Cornell Univ. in Ithaca, N.Y., the conference will focus on different opportunities the floriculture industry can exploit to capture the attention (aka MindShare) and dollars of consumers. These include a look at current consumer behavior, the power of plants and flowers, social media, brands, eco-consciousness and community involvement.
